Why Breakfast Choices Matter for Fat Burning
Your f͏irst eat sets the mood for how your body handles food all day. Having a good, healthy breakfast helps control blood sugar, keeps hunger hormones in line and backs steady energy levels. On the other side, sweet or very processed foods can boost insulin levels and make losing fat harder.

1. Skip Sugary Breakfast Cereals
Even if sold as good for you, lots of breakfast grains are full of sugar and miss out on protein or fiber. This kind of cereals make blood sugar go up fast then down, which makes a person feel more hungry and tired.
Good choice: Begin your day with a bowl of simple Greek yogurt covered in chia seeds, nuts and͏ fresh berries, a protein and fiber mix that helps burn fat.
2. Say No to White Bread Toast and Jam
Clean carbs like white bread turn to sugar fast in your body, causing fat save instead of fat burn. Putting sweet jam makes the issue worse.
Good choice: Pick whole grain toast with avocado and few flaxseeds, giving you good fats and fiber to power your morning.
3. Stay Away from Store-Bought Fruit Juices
While more convenient, packaged fruit juices can be misleading as they are often devoid of sustaining fiber and contain unhealthy levels of added sugars. The sheer volume of fructose flowing into your bloodstream can disrupt fat metabolism.
Better option: Snack on whole fruits like apples or oranges, as their fiber content allows for slower sugar absorption, which also keeps you feeling satiated for longer periods of time.
4. Avoid Relying on Breakfast Bars
Like any pre-packaged meal, breakfast bars come with a dose of convenience; however, they are highly processed, laced with unwarranted sugars and sugar alcohols, preservatives, and unhealthy oils. This can easily derail your weight loss plans.
Better option: Make energy bites from scratch using rolled oats, nut butter, and seeds. These work great as in-between meal healthy snacks for weight loss.
5. Avoid Flavored Coffees and Sugary Lattes
Those rich, sweetened coffee beverages are breakfast calorie bombs that can sabotage fat burning right on the spot. They come with added syrups, whipped cream, and extraneous sugars and fats.
Better alternative: Black coffee, green tea, and herbal infusions are the way to go. Flavor can come from a sprinkle of cinnamon or dash of almond milk without the sugar.
